The reconciliation loop follows these steps:
  - On Kubernetes resource creation:
    
      - The operator checks if it has references and whether they are valid, if not it assigns a failure condition to the resource.
- If the resource has references and they are valid, the operator calls the Konnect API’s create method.
        
          - If the creation was unsuccessful, the operator assigns a failure condition to the resource.
- If the creation was successful, the operator assigns the resource’s ID,OrgID,ServerURLand status conditions.
 
- The operator enqueues the resource for update after the configured sync period passes.
 
- When a Kubernetes resource is updated:
    
      - The operator checks if the resource’s spec, annotations or labels have changed.
- If the spec, annotations or labels have changed:
        
          - The operator calls the Konnect API’s update method.
            
              - If the update was unsuccessful, the operator assigns a failure condition to the resource.
- If the update was successful, the operator waits for the configured sync period to pass.
 
 
- If the spec, annotations or labels have not changed:
        
          - If sync period has not passed, the operator enqueues the resource for update.
- If sync period has passed, the operator calls the Konnect API’s update method.
            
              - If the update was unsuccessful, the operator assigns a failure condition to the resource.
- If the update was successful, the operator enqueues the resource for update.
 
 
 
- When a Kubernetes resource is deleted:
    
      - The operator calls the Konnect API’s delete method.
        
          - If the deletion was unsuccessful, the operator assigns a failure condition to the resource.
- If the deletion was successful, the operator removes the resource from the cluster.
